Immaculate Conception Catholic Church, also known as the Celina Cathedral, is a historic church in Celina, Ohio. The church was built between 1858 and 1860. It is the second oldest Catholic parish in Mercer County, Ohio. The first Mass was celebrated in the log schoolhouse of St. John’s School on August 15, 1849. The church is an excellent example of Gothic architecture and is one of the most well-preserved churches built in this style. The church's interior features various religious paintings and stained glass windows depicting scenes from the Bible. Motorhomes are divided into Class A, B, and C vehicles. On average expect to pay $185 per night for Class A, $149 per night for Class B and $179 per night for Class C. Towable RVs include 5th Wheel, Travel Trailers, Popups, and Toy Hauler. On average, in Celina, OH, the 5th Wheel trailer starts at $70 per night. Pricing for the Travel Trailer begins at $60 per night, and the Popup Trailer starts at $65 per night.
